Midland School, a distinctive, co-educational boarding school for grades 9-12, is seeking an enthusiastic and hardworking person to join our educational community and organic farm as a farm faculty assistant with student supervisory and educational duties. Ideally the candidate would have organic farming experience, a passion for organic agriculture, and willingness to thoughtfully engage with our community of employee residents and high school students. The position is physically demanding, particularly during the summer months. The primary duties are listed below and the candidate must possess the minimum qualifications shown below. The position reports directly to our Farm Manager and Educator. This is a full-time position with benefits including retirement, medical, life/ADD, disability, and potential on-campus housing. Our campus residential community is filled with outdoor enthusiasts, farmers, animal lovers, artists and, of course, friendly and talented staff.

Primary Duties & Responsibilities

  • Assist in all aspects of organic farming: seeding, planting, weeding, bed prep, cultivation, pruning, and harvesting
  • Assist with all post-harvest work
  • Work alongside and educate student workers during our farm sport, internships, and experiential learning programs
  • Supervise students in a residential setting
  • Assist in the clean-up and maintenance of the farm including ensuring areas are free of safety hazards
  • Assist with proper function and maintenance of farm support mechanisms and equipment including water, power,and machinery
  • Support Farm Manager on coordinating with Kitchen Manager regarding the kitchen’s produce needs andavailability of farm produce
